Exemple #1
0
def trip_summary(trip_id):
    trip = Trip.query.get(trip_id)

    daily_budget_remaining = summary.current_daily_budget(trip_id)
    total_spent_trip = summary.total_spent_trip(trip_id)
    total_trip_budget = summary.total_trip_budget(trip_id)

    currency = currencyutil.currencies[trip.preferred_currency_id]
    expense_list_html = summary.get_expense_summary_html(trip_id, 'category', currency)
    return flask.render_template('trips/summary.html',
                                 trip=trip,
                                 currency=currency,
                                 expense_list_html=expense_list_html,
                                 daily_budget_remaining=daily_budget_remaining,
                                 total_spent_trip=total_spent_trip,
                                 total_trip_budget=total_trip_budget)
Exemple #2
0
def trip_summary(trip_id):
    trip = Trip.query.get(trip_id)

    daily_budget_remaining = summary.current_daily_budget(trip_id)
    total_spent_trip = summary.total_spent_trip(trip_id)
    total_trip_budget = summary.total_trip_budget(trip_id)

    currency = currencyutil.currencies[trip.preferred_currency_id]
    expense_list_html = summary.get_expense_summary_html(
        trip_id, 'category', currency)
    return flask.render_template('trips/summary.html',
                                 trip=trip,
                                 currency=currency,
                                 expense_list_html=expense_list_html,
                                 daily_budget_remaining=daily_budget_remaining,
                                 total_spent_trip=total_spent_trip,
                                 total_trip_budget=total_trip_budget)
Exemple #3
0
def get_expense_summary(trip_id, group_type):
    trip = Trip.query.get(trip_id)
    currency = currencyutil.currencies[trip.preferred_currency_id]
    expense_list_html = summary.get_expense_summary_html(trip_id, group_type, currency)
    return flask.jsonify(expense_list_html=expense_list_html)
Exemple #4
0
def get_expense_summary(trip_id, group_type):
    trip = Trip.query.get(trip_id)
    currency = currencyutil.currencies[trip.preferred_currency_id]
    expense_list_html = summary.get_expense_summary_html(
        trip_id, group_type, currency)
    return flask.jsonify(expense_list_html=expense_list_html)